The Las Vegas Raiders have one of the fiercest fan bases in the NFL. The fans are called the Raider Nation. The Oakland Raiders had a working class background at the time of establishment and former team owner Al Davis gave the team a bad boy image, especially through an aggressive style of play in the 1970s and 1980s. Members of the Raider Nation take pride in their image, and many of the most devoted Raiders fans dress up in elaborate costumes on game day. Many of these costumes are intended to be intimidating and eccentric while also adhering to the Raiders' silver and black color scheme.

The current Las Vegas Raiders home stadium is the Allegiant Stadium. It is the home stadium for the Las Vegas Raiders of the National Football League (NFL) and the University of Nevada, Las Vegas (UNLV) Rebels college football team. It is one of the most expensive stadiums in the world, valued at $1.99 billion.

The Las Vegas Raiders logo is an iconic black and gray logo which features a pirate with a patch over his right eye, while wearing a football helmet. The pirate has been the focal part of the team's logo ever since they were established as the Oakland Raiders.

Las Vegas Raiders’ owner, Mark Davis has an approximate net worth of around $2 billion. He inherited the ownership of the team from his father Al Davis, who is one of the greatest Raiders coaches too. Mark Davis is now the principal owner and managing partner of the Raiders. He also owns the Las Vegas Aces WNBA team.
